Character: Hammer
Hi, thought i would drop a very old character concept of mine..
About me: I dislike meta gaming and characters that are heroes at everything. Its boring and not creative. I do love interaction between characters and developing relationships through good roleplaying. Been playing DnD since the old days of the red and blue box then had about a 20 year hiatus. I played regularly for many years at what was perhaps the 1st play-by-post site which was roleplayinggames.net. Was in one game that lasted about 3 years. I am influence by some more older books such as LoTR, The Riftwar Saga, David Gemmel, Bernard Cornwell and of course, Mr Martin. Film wise I am more into historical films such as the Last Duel, Ironclad or Arthurian legends. Peter Jacksons take on Middle Earth was of course amazing! . ![]() ![]() Name: Hammer pas Deux Race: Human Class: Fighter Age: 38 Alignment: Chaotic Neutral Appearance: Hammer wears a suit of battered armour, a mixture of chain, scale and the odd bit of plate. It is rusty in places, well used, scuffed and worn, even some visible dents in places. He wears a deep red and black tabard, the embroidery on it long faded and barely noticeable. For the keener eyesight, a golden dragon can just be made out on the black half. Hammer is tall at 6'4" and is well built through his many battles and long weeks on the road. He has a weary look about him but most striking is the odd, red glow from his eyes, particularly noticeable at night or in dark shadows. Matted long, auburn hair flows about his face and he sports a thick leather headband with a strange rune embossed on the front. He often sports a beard, although, when time allows, he will sometimes shave this off. Backstory Born to a Soldier and a washerwoman in the small town of Daggerford in the Delimbiyr Vale, Hammer had a very modest upbringing. His days mostly spent farming the family small holding during the time when his father was on march, which was not often, or practicing sword play with sticks or blunted weapons. His sister, Sheeba, would spend her time looking after the home with mother, or reading. She loved reading. The lord of the land was Baron Pax Meridian, a family friend for many years who had on a few occasions, helped Hammers' father out of a fix; be it paying his taxes or getting bandits removed from the farm. Baron Pax helped. So it came as a crushing shock when, for reasons unknown, Baron Pax had lured Sheeba from her reading spot and imprisoned her in his Manor house. With father out crusading, his mother could not understand the reasoning, not that he offered any, and so only Hammer could possibly reason with the Baron to return Sheeba home. Only 21 at the time and full of nerves, he travelled alone to the Barons Manor to plead with Pax to free Sheeba. What Hammer had found was that the Baron had been seduced by promises of a strange cult and Sheeba was to be part of a ritual to give the Baron unprecedented power, or so he was led to believe. Forced to watch the ritual, Hammer, in a fit of rage and desperation, lunged at the Baron and pierced his gut with his fathers sword as the rituals words were recited. Sheeba screamed and there was a blinding flash and all were knocked from their feet. Head thumping and ears ringing, hammer struggled to his feet. He could not see, his world now just a shadow which would not disperse, no matter how hard he rubbed his eyes. Silence befell him and he fumbled his way from the Manor house, but now the Baron was dead. Or was he... Personality: Hammer is quiet and withdrawn, known as the "Madman" locally as he his always talking to someone who is not there. He is very quick to anger and has a complete disregard for people in positions of power. He is not a bad soul, just a very damaged one who feels he is trapped in a perpetual circle of doom and is looking for 1 of two outcomes in life. To free Sheeba from his sword, or to die trying. His desperation makes Hammer seem brash and instinctive and will tend to rush forward rather than think things through if it means he is one step closer to freeing his sister. He is extremely loyal to those that help him and he trusts, although trust is terribly difficult to obtain from him. His glowing red eyes give him an intimidating demeanor (although he doesnt mean to be) and as such ordinary people find it very difficult to deal with him and most just stay away. Relationships: Subject to change, but anyone from Daggerford or the surrounding area will know of Hammer, either through the family treachery/tragedy or because he is the mad soul who talks to unheard voices.
